THE SILVER BOOM.

. V. —. [UNITED PRESS ASSOCIATION.] (By EuiCTitic Tieu:unAi'K—Copyright.) Mkujouixk, January 21. Tiilisilvor market is very existed. Broken Hills have advanced &I~>, from i'2Bo to £21.15. Other shares are in sympathy. There are few sellers. Twenty-five miles of tramway have been opened to Broken Hills. THE LATEST. Received January 23rd, 12 23 p.m. Aijklaidk, January 28. Broken Hill Shares have reached .toOO a piece.
